LOGINPedro Hernandez spent seven years away from Los Angeles and after the death of his father, Maxwell Hernandez, he can finally return home. With Max's death, Pedro feels relief and freedom, after living a lonely life, trapped in Madrid, a city he hated, far from the people he loved. However, everything he knew is completely different and now he must adapt to the city again while taking on the responsibility of being the CEO of his father's company, something Max considered "The Hernandez Empire". His reunion with old acquaintances after so many years may bring back memories. Pedro faces a reality check when he meets Adrielle, his old girlfriend, someone he was forced to leave behind, married to Leonard Williams, a mysterious man who could threaten the stable life of the Hernandez family. Torn apart by anger, resentment and hurt feelings, Pedro is burdened with yet another conflict: Leonard is not only his love rival, but also the heir to the estate left by Max. The tension and anger grow with each passing moment, as Pedro tries to deal with Leonard, take over the company and make up for the years stolen from him. Pedro is no longer the same man who left Los Angeles seven years ago, there is resentment and anger surrounding his heart. With Max's death, he has a second chance to live alongside the people he loves, but he still wants answers to all the evil caused by his father. Is Pedro really willing to discover all of Max's secrets? How many tears can love endure?
